14-year-old arrested in connection to shooting at South Cobb High School
A 14-year-old has been taken into custody by Cobb County police in connection with a shooting that occurred on September 21, 2024, during a football game at South Cobb High School. The incident happened at approximately 9 p. m. , sending shockwaves through the community and raising concerns over safety at school events. The victim, who was shot, suffered injuries that were fortunately non-life-threatening and is expected to recover.
Police have yet to release specific details regarding the charges the teenager is facing, but they confirmed that an investigation is ongoing.
